Abstract

Provided is an information processing apparatus that includes an output processing unit, a recognized-position acquisition unit, and a comparing unit. The output processing unit generates a sound by using a head-related transfer function of a user measured in advance, the sound being to be output from a virtual sound source located at a first position in a space around the user. The recognized-position acquisition unit acquires information of a second position in the space, the second position being recognized as a position of the virtual sound source by the user who has listened to the sound. The comparing unit compares the first position and the second position with each other. The output processing unit controls the position of the virtual sound source of the sound output toward the user on the basis of a result of the comparison by the comparing unit.
